Possible Interaction: Acetic Acid and Epoprostenol

supplement:

Acetic Acid

Research Papers that Mention the Interaction

However, only PGI2 acted synergistically with acetic acid to produce writhing.
Presumably due to the short biological lifetime of PGI2, this synergism was noted only when PGI2 was administered after the acetic acid.
